The Foundation of Your Physiology

To understand what collagen does for the body, you first have to look at its structure. Collagen is a fibrous protein made up of long chains of amino acids, specifically glycine, proline, and hydroxyproline. These chains twist together to form a triple helix, creating a structure that is incredibly strong and resilient.

Think of collagen like the steel cables in a suspension bridge. Individually, the fibers are flexible, but when woven together, they provide the tension and strength necessary to support massive amounts of weight. In your body, these "cables" are woven into your extracellular matrix, which is the network that provides structural and biochemical support to surrounding cells.

Without enough collagen, this matrix begins to weaken. This is why we see signs of aging like sagging skin or feel the "creakiness" in our knees after a long run. Your body naturally produces collagen, but that production begins to slow down as early as your mid-20s. Factors like UV exposure, high sugar intake, and smoking can accelerate this decline, making it harder for your body to repair its internal scaffolding.

The Different Types of Collagen

Not all collagen is created equal. While there are at least 28 known types, the vast majority of the collagen in your body—about 80% to 90%—falls into three categories: Type I, Type II, and Type III. Each type has a specific job and is found in different areas of the body.

Type I Collagen

This is the heavy lifter of the group. Type I collagen accounts for about 90% of your body's total supply. It is found in your skin, bones, tendons, and ligaments. Because its fibers are so densely packed, it provides immense tensile strength. It is the primary reason your skin stays firm and your bones can withstand the impact of exercise.

Type II Collagen

This type is found primarily in cartilage, the flexible tissue that cushions your joints. Its main role is to provide the "give" and shock absorption your joints need when you move. If you are a runner or a weightlifter, Type II is what keeps your knees and elbows from grinding during repetitive motions.

Type III Collagen

Usually found alongside Type I, Type III collagen supports the structure of muscles, organs, and arteries. it is particularly important for the health of your cardiovascular system and the elasticity of your skin. It plays a major role in the early stages of wound healing, helping to knit tissues back together after an injury.

Collagen Type Primary Locations Main Function
Type I Skin, Bone, Tendons, Ligaments Structural integrity and strength
Type II Cartilage, Vitreous humor (eyes) Joint cushioning and shock absorption
Type III Muscles, Arteries, Skin Elasticity and organ support

What Does Collagen Do for Your Joints?

For anyone with an active lifestyle, joint health is a top priority. Your joints are complex systems where bones meet, held together by ligaments and cushioned by cartilage. All of these components rely heavily on collagen to function.

As you age or put your body through intense training, the cartilage in your joints can begin to wear thin. This can lead to discomfort and a reduced range of motion. Supplementing with collagen may support the regeneration of cartilage by providing the specific amino acids your body needs to repair these tissues.

When you ingest collagen peptides, they are broken down and travel through the bloodstream. Research suggests that these peptides can accumulate in the cartilage, stimulating chondrocytes (the cells responsible for making cartilage) to produce more of the matrix. This helps keep your joints "greased" and mobile, allowing you to stay active for longer without the nagging aches that often follow a hard session.

Key Takeaway: Collagen acts as the primary building block for joint cartilage and ligaments. By providing the body with specific amino acids like glycine and proline, it helps maintain the "cushion" between bones and supports overall mobility during physical activity.

Collagen and Skin Vitality

The most visible role of collagen is in the skin. Collagen, alongside another protein called elastin, is what gives your skin its elasticity and hydration. When your collagen levels are high, your skin looks firm, plump, and smooth.

As collagen production drops, the structural support of the skin weakens. This leads to the formation of fine lines and wrinkles. Furthermore, the skin's ability to retain moisture decreases. Supplementing with collagen has been shown in various studies to improve skin hydration and density.

It is important to note that the skin is your body's largest organ and its first line of defense against the environment. Maintaining its structural integrity isn't just about aesthetics; it is about keeping that barrier strong and healthy. Many people report that after consistent use of collagen, their skin feels more resilient and recovers faster from sun exposure or minor abrasions.

Supporting Muscle Mass and Recovery

While collagen is not a "complete" protein like whey because it lacks the amino acid tryptophan, it still plays a vital role in muscle health. It is a rich source of arginine and glycine, two amino acids that are essential for the natural production of Creatine Monohydrate.

Creatine is the fuel your muscles use for short bursts of power, like when you are sprinting or lifting heavy. By supporting your body's creatine stores, collagen indirectly helps you maintain strength and power output. Additionally, about 1% to 10% of muscle tissue is composed of collagen. This structural collagen helps muscles transmit force effectively, making your movements more efficient.

For those focused on post-workout recovery, collagen helps repair the connective tissues that are often stressed during high-intensity training. While your muscles might recover in a day or two, your tendons and ligaments often take longer because they have less blood flow. Providing them with the right raw materials can help speed up this process.

Myth: Collagen is just another protein powder and works the same as whey. Fact: While both are proteins, they serve different purposes. Whey is high in branched-chain amino acids (BCAAs) for muscle synthesis, while collagen contains a unique profile of glycine, proline, and hydroxyproline specifically designed to support connective tissues like tendons, ligaments, and skin.

Bone Density and Strength

We often think of bones as being made entirely of calcium, but they are actually a living matrix of minerals and protein. Collagen makes up a significant portion of your bone mass. It provides the flexible framework that calcium and other minerals latch onto.

Think of it like reinforced concrete. The minerals are the concrete, and the collagen is the rebar. Without the rebar, the concrete would be brittle and prone to shattering. As we age, our bones can become more porous and fragile. Maintaining healthy collagen levels can help keep your bones strong and flexible, reducing the risk of fractures as you get older.

The Role of Collagen in Gut Health

An emerging area of interest is the relationship between collagen and digestive health. The lining of your digestive tract is made up of connective tissue that needs to be strong enough to keep food and waste inside the gut while allowing nutrients to pass into the bloodstream.

Collagen contains high amounts of glutamine, an amino acid known for its ability to support the integrity of the intestinal wall. Some people find that adding collagen to their routine helps soothe their digestive system and supports a healthy gut barrier. While more research is needed in this area, the foundational role of collagen in connective tissue makes it a logical candidate for supporting the delicate lining of the gut.

How to Maximize Collagen Absorption

Simply taking collagen isn't always enough; you want to make sure your body is actually using it. Collagen synthesis is a complex process that requires several "co-factors" to work correctly.

The most important of these is Vitamin C. Your body cannot effectively produce or repair collagen without adequate levels of Vitamin C. It acts as a sort of catalyst that allows the amino acids to link together into the triple helix structure. This is why many people choose to take their collagen with a glass of orange juice or a Vitamin C supplement.

Additionally, staying hydrated is crucial. Collagen fibers rely on water to maintain their flexibility. When you are dehydrated, your connective tissues become more brittle, making them more susceptible to injury.

How Much Collagen Do You Need?

The right amount of collagen can vary based on your goals and activity level. For general wellness, most people find that 10 to 20 grams per day is the "sweet spot."

  • For Skin Health: Studies often show benefits at the 5 to 10-gram range.
  • For Joint Support: Higher doses, around 15 to 20 grams, are often used to support recovery from intense physical activity.
  • For Muscle Maintenance: 15 to 20 grams taken near your workout can help provide the amino acids needed for connective tissue repair.

It is best to start with one scoop (roughly 10 grams) and see how your body feels. Because collagen is a food-based supplement, it is generally very well-tolerated with minimal side effects.

The Science of Bioavailability

When you eat a piece of steak, your body has to do a lot of work to break down those complex proteins. Collagen in its raw form (like the gelatin in bone broth) is also a relatively large molecule. This is where hydrolysis comes in.

By using enzymes to break collagen down into "peptides," the molecular weight is significantly reduced. This makes the collagen highly bioavailable, meaning it can pass through the intestinal wall and enter the bloodstream much more efficiently. Once in the blood, these peptides act as a signal to your body’s own cells to ramp up their collagen production. It is a two-pronged approach: providing the raw materials and triggering the manufacturing process.

FAQ

How long does it take to see results from collagen?

Most people begin to notice changes in skin hydration and nail strength within 4 to 6 weeks of daily use. For joint support and bone density, it typically takes 8 to 12 weeks of consistency to feel a meaningful difference. Your body needs time to incorporate the amino acids into its various tissues, so patience is key.

Can I get enough collagen from food alone?

While you can get collagen from bone broth, organ meats, and animal skins, most modern diets are very low in these sources. Supplementing with hydrolyzed peptides is often more convenient and ensures you are getting a consistent, concentrated dose of the specific amino acids your body needs. Additionally, peptides are more easily absorbed than the large proteins found in food.

Does collagen help with hair and nail growth?

Yes, many people report that collagen supports thicker hair and stronger nails. Collagen provides the amino acids, such as proline, that are used to build keratin, the primary protein that makes up your hair and nails. By supporting the structural integrity of the hair follicle and nail bed, collagen can help reduce brittleness and promote growth.

Is it better to take collagen on an empty stomach?

You can take collagen at any time of day that fits your schedule, whether on an empty stomach or with food. Some people prefer taking it in the morning to jumpstart their protein intake, while others add it to a meal. The most important factor for success is daily consistency rather than the specific timing of the dose.
